How much does it cost to rent a home in Kissimmee?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Kissimmee 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,824 | $999 | $3,400 |
| Kissimmee 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,169 | $1,400 | $5,500 |
| Kissimmee 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,489 | $1,595 | $5,500 |
| Kissimmee 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,477 | $2,000 | $10,000+ |
| Kissimmee 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,910 | $3,000 | $5,600 |
| Kissimmee 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,274 | $3,499 | $5,800 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Kissimmee
What type of rentals are currently available in Kissimmee?
There are currently 341 Apartments for Rent in Kissimmee, FL with pricing that ranges from $850 to $17,097. There are also 1476 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Kissimmee ranging from $222 to $18,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Kissimmee?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Kissimmee ranges from $222 to $18,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,839.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Kissimmee?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Kissimmee range from $1,437 to $8,459,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,400 to $5,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,595 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,612.
